Logs for jdev
[00:38:49] * Minos joined the chat.
[00:40:14] * bear joined the chat.
[02:05:23] * deryni joined the chat.
[02:15:01] * darkrain_ left the chat.
[03:19:12] * ermine joined the chat.
[03:55:38] * darkrain joined the chat.
[06:08:56] * Guus joined the chat.
[07:17:31] * jabberjocke joined the chat.
[07:27:04] * jcea joined the chat.
[07:28:53] * Lance_ joined the chat.
[07:47:24] * Alex joined the chat.
[08:20:52] * Guus left the chat.
[08:35:27] * luca tagliaferri joined the chat.
[08:50:24] * Flow joined the chat.
[09:21:22] * Lance_ left the chat.
[09:24:03] * McKael joined the chat.
[09:25:07] * Tobias joined the chat.
[09:42:30] * Florian joined the chat.
[10:04:13] * scippio joined the chat.
[10:38:55] * jabberjocke left the chat.
[10:52:27] * Tobias_ joined the chat.
[10:55:50] * Guus joined the chat.
[10:56:05] * Tobias left the chat.
[11:04:23] * jabberjocke joined the chat.
[11:08:37] * Irdis joined the chat.
[11:55:04] * Florian left the chat.
[11:55:10] * Florian joined the chat.
[11:55:35] * Tobias_ left the chat.
[12:06:51] * Link Mauve left the chat.
[12:13:23] * Link Mauve joined the chat.
[12:14:37] * Link Mauve left the chat.
[12:14:49] * Link Mauve joined the chat.
[12:20:59] * Irdis left the chat.
[12:21:33] * Flow left the chat.
[12:37:15] * Tobias joined the chat.
[12:41:04] * jabberjocke left the chat.
[13:02:19] * Alex left the chat.
[13:02:19] * Alex joined the chat.
[13:07:43] * akuckartz joined the chat.
[13:10:45] * jabberjocke joined the chat.
[13:27:33] * brahman joined the chat.
[13:28:23] * brahman in now known as brahman@jabber.org.
[13:30:45] * brahman@jabber.org left the chat.
[13:52:39] * jabberjocke left the chat.
[14:12:15] * Tobias left the chat.
[14:13:07] * Tobias joined the chat.
[14:15:13] * Tobias left the chat.
[14:16:34] * Tobias joined the chat.
[14:21:02] * Tobias left the chat.
[14:21:48] * Tobias joined the chat.
[14:23:55] * Tobias left the chat.
[14:45:25] * Tobias joined the chat.
[15:09:19] * Guus left the chat.
[15:33:51] * akuckartz left the chat.
[15:45:01] * luca tagliaferri left the chat.
[15:45:03] * darkrain_ joined the chat.
[15:52:36] * Alex left the chat.
[15:59:11] * Tobias left the chat.
[15:59:16] * Tobias joined the chat.
[16:05:49] * Tobias left the chat.
[16:17:54] * deryni left the chat.
[16:17:54] * deryni joined the chat.
[16:20:23] * windower joined the chat.
[16:20:34] <windower> Hi people.
[16:20:40] <windower> I was wondering,m
[16:20:50] <windower> why does the XTLS proposal use Jingle?
[16:21:05] <windower> Why doesn't it simply transfer the base64ed SSL data through normal XMPP stanzas?
[16:21:15] <windower> (The same XMPP stanzas used for text messages.)
[16:21:36] <Kev> I think that's two questions, isn't it?
[16:21:50] <windower> I think the latter question is my real question.
[16:21:53] <Kev> Jingle is just the signalling mechanism, but you're talking about why it's out of band.
[16:21:58] <windower> yeah
[16:22:07] <Kev> I guess it depends what properties you want.
[16:22:28] <Kev> If you do it in band, the server can tell when you're talking to someone and how much you're saying.
[16:22:50] <windower> oh i see.
[16:22:53] <Kev> If you do it out of band, it only knows that you've started an encrypted stream, and nothing more.
[16:22:55] <windower> fair enough
[16:23:10] <windower> I was looking at the XTLS proposal,
[16:23:11] <Kev> And since you're doing end to end encryption presumably because the servers aren't trusted in some way, it's not an entirely
daft idea.
[16:23:21] <Kev> I think it's the only one of the E2E proposals that have been out of band, though.
[16:23:32] <windower> and I was wondering how hard it would be to modify it so that end-to-end TLS can be achieved in MUCs too.
[16:23:44] <windower> (pairwise between the clients, and not between the clients and the server)
[16:23:54] <Kev> I think if you do that it's not MUC anymore.
[16:24:03] <Kev> Because the MUC is always a repeater in between all the users.
[16:24:05] * luca tagliaferri joined the chat.
[16:24:09] <windower> Right.
[16:24:31] <windower> I was thinking of using the private MUC messages to that
[16:24:36] <windower> and keep calling it MUC
[16:24:42] <windower> but I'm not sure if it's worth it.
[16:24:43] <Kev> So you're making the bandwidth et al. requirements for each occupant N-times larger whenever they say something.
[16:25:07] <windower> correct
[16:25:17] <windower> it sucks I know
[16:25:26] <windower> but it's the easiest way of doing it
[16:25:36] <windower> before going into "group key establishment" crypto magic
[16:26:13] <windower> still it sucks, and negotiating a group key and encrypting all public messages with that key is probably the way it should
be done.
[16:27:00] <windower> in any case
[16:27:04] <windower> kev thanks for the help!
[16:27:13] <Kev> YW, sorry it wasn't much help.
[16:32:10] * ashward joined the chat.
[16:33:14] * deryni left the chat.
[16:34:24] * windower left the chat.
[16:41:44] * edhelas joined the chat.
[17:03:00] * Lance_ joined the chat.
[17:05:08] * Tobias joined the chat.
[17:12:08] * Tobias left the chat.
[17:15:45] * Tobias joined the chat.
[17:16:41] * deryni joined the chat.
[17:17:00] * Tobias left the chat.
[17:20:27] * Tobias joined the chat.
[17:28:32] * Tobias left the chat.
[17:29:01] * Tobias joined the chat.
[17:29:31] * Tobias_ joined the chat.
[17:29:42] * Tobias_ left the chat.
[17:30:47] * Tobias left the chat.
[17:32:44] * Lance_ left the chat.
[17:47:12] * Lance_ joined the chat.
[17:48:29] * Alex joined the chat.
[17:53:47] * Asterix joined the chat.
[18:02:07] * luca tagliaferri left the chat.
[18:02:17] * Florian left the chat.
[18:20:35] * Asterix left the chat.
[18:20:45] * Asterix joined the chat.
[18:26:50] * ermine left the chat.
[18:32:14] * Tobias joined the chat.
[18:41:22] * Tobias left the chat.
[18:41:36] * Tobias joined the chat.
[19:19:22] * ashward left the chat.
[19:34:09] * Alex left the chat.
[19:38:48] * luca tagliaferri joined the chat.
[20:07:53] * Neustradamus left the chat.
[20:09:05] * Neustradamus joined the chat.
[20:11:53] * Neustradamus left the chat.
[20:12:33] * Neustradamus joined the chat.
[20:45:46] * Alex joined the chat.
[21:20:00] * Flow joined the chat.
[21:25:48] * Alex left the chat.
[21:30:06] * vincent_v joined the chat.
[21:33:21] * Alex joined the chat.
[21:47:16] * paul joined the chat.
[21:47:17] * paul left the chat.
[21:48:44] * paul joined the chat.
[21:50:01] <paul> Hi - I have a question about s2s dialback over tls - wondering if server (openfire in this case) is doing the right thing
[21:50:19] <paul> scenario server a opens stream with server b
[21:51:03] <paul> server b says tls required - server a and b negotiate tls successfully and switch to new (tls stream)
[21:51:28] <paul> server a sends dialback key over tls stream to server b
[21:51:55] <paul> server b then needs to "dialback" to the authorative server for server a's domain
[21:52:17] * edhelas left the chat.
[21:52:35] <paul> server b opens a new stream (in the clear) to server a (if the dns records point there)
[21:53:25] <paul> server a rejects the dialback key exchange because it is set tls required and the call is in the clear
[21:53:30] <paul> s2s fails
[21:54:20] <paul> so - in this case should server b do the dialback over a newly negotiated tls session - or is server a being over fussy about
the dialback?
[22:02:45] * deryni left the chat.
[22:10:16] <Kev> I don't know what the Right Thing is in this case, without checking the specs.
[22:11:37] * Asterix left the chat.
[22:16:24] <Kev> It does seem, offhand, that if starttls is marked <required/> then the server should be negotiating it.
[22:24:26] * Alex left the chat.
[22:47:03] <paul> happy to believe I didn't look deep enough - but I couldn't see any specifics around this part of the conversation - but there
doesn't seem to be scope in the handshake for the tls/required to take place - the dialback is a two packet exchange - "here's
the key" - "yes it's ok/no its not" - not sure there is a stream established as such
[22:52:25] * Florian joined the chat.
[22:55:39] * Tobias left the chat.
[22:58:54] * Tobias joined the chat.
[22:59:44] * Tobias left the chat.
[23:06:44] * Tobias joined the chat.
[23:11:28] * Tobias left the chat.
[23:11:40] * Tobias joined the chat.
[23:11:46] * paul left the chat.
[23:13:14] * deryni joined the chat.
[23:22:50] * Lance__ joined the chat.
[23:29:48] * Lance_ left the chat.
[23:31:26] * Tobias left the chat.
[23:35:35] * Tobias joined the chat.
[23:35:54] * Tobias left the chat.
[23:42:47] * luca tagliaferri left the chat.
[23:48:35] * jabberjocke joined the chat.